Puma mobile phone to debut in five days

(Credit: MobileCrunch)

Popular sports equipment brands Nike and Adidas have their electronic training systems in the form of Nike+ and miCoach, respectively. It looks like their competitor Puma is going to take it one step further with a mobile phone. A teaser site located at www.pumaphone.com shows a countdown timer for five days, which should coincide with the Mobile World Congress tradeshow in Barcelona.

MobileCrunch dug up a few more details and a photo which shows a solar panel on the device. It will apparently also have GPS, a pedometer, a music player and be called the Puma Phone (not that it isn't already obvious from the URL).
